First on line
| Title: | First on line |
| Description: | Twin girls, each with hot dog and matching T-shirt, standing under sign for grandstand admission outside Ebbets Field. Caption: "First on Line: Leading the pack for second bargain-price admission to Ebbets Field in as many games were Arlene, left, and Rochelle Citron, 14-year-old twins of 147 Christopher Ave. Today was declared a Ladies Day after 10,000 women were turned away from last night's game." |
| Date: | 1951 |
| Location: | Crown Heights (New York, N.Y.) |
| Creator: | Geller, Jules. |
| More Details: |
Title from caption on verso. On verso: date stamped: Aug. 29, 1951; "Eagle Staff Photo by Geller." Retouched. |
